Zemismart MTP1 is a Matter over Thread built-in battery blind driver designed for retrofit roller shades, zebra blinds, venetian blinds, and honeycomb blinds. It supports Matter ecosystem control via a compatible hub, works with HomeKit, Google Home, SmartThings, Home Assistant, and Homey, and offers app control, Siri voice control, RF remote control, and cable-free installation with a rechargeable battery.
